The Standard

Solve problems involving optimal strategies in Game Theory.

What This Standard Means

What Students Need to Do

Students analyze the possible moves and payoffs for two players. They choose strategies that produce the best result while accounting for what the other player may do.

What Mastery Looks Like

Students can read a payoff matrix, compare possible responses, and identify a strategy that gives the best guaranteed result. They can justify the choice using payoffs and recognize when a mixed strategy is needed.

Common Misconceptions

Students may choose the move with the largest possible payoff without considering the opponent’s response. They may also confuse a best response with an optimal strategy or assume an optimal strategy always guarantees a win.

How to Assess It

Give this payoff matrix for Player A: Up gives 4 or 1, and Down gives 2 or 0. Ask students to name each player’s optimal strategy, state the game value, and justify both choices.

Lesson moves

Ways to Teach It

  1. Pairs play a two-choice token game, record outcomes in a payoff matrix, then identify each player’s safest strategy.

  2. Ask students, “Should you chase the highest possible payoff or protect against the worst outcome?” Support the answer with a payoff matrix.

  3. Run a payoff-matrix tournament where students earn points for correctly predicting optimal strategies before each round is played.

  4. Compare pricing choices by two competing snack stands, using a payoff table to decide whether each should charge a high or low price.
